Informationen zum Autor Helen Grant Klappentext Helen Grant was born in London, and read Classics at St Hugh's College, Oxford. In 2001 she and her family moved to Bad M¿nstereifel in Germany, and it was exploring the legends of this beautiful town that inspired her to write her first novel, The Vanishing of Katharina Linden . She now lives in Brussels with her husband, her two children and a small German cat.
